ORA-01114 ORA-27063 skgfospo IBM AIX RISC System/6000 Error (Doc ID 457488.1)

Last updated on FEBRUARY 02, 2022

Applies to:

Oracle Database - Enterprise Edition - Version 8.1.7.0 and later
z*OBSOLETE: IBM AIX 4.3 Based Systems (64-bit)
AIX-Based Systems (64-bit)
AIX 4.3 Based Systems (64-bit)




Symptoms

Trying to create an index using the following SQL:

SQL>CREATE INDEX "IMRAN" ON QURESHI."EMP" ("FIRSTNAME", "LASTNAME")
PCTFREE 10
TABLESPACE PSAPOTHI
STORAGE (INITIAL 0000000064 K
NEXT 0000000064 K
MINEXTENTS 0000000001
MAXEXTENTS UNLIMITED
PCTINCREASE 0000
FREELISTS 001); 

Get error

ORA-00603: ORACLE server session terminated by fatal error 

Alertlog contains following errors

ORA-01114: IO error writing block to file 1502 (block # 179465)
ORA-27063: skgfospo: number of bytes read/written is incorrect
IBM AIX RISC System/6000 Error: 28: No space left on device
Additional information: -1
Additional information: 253952

Changes

Disk space exhausted.
